Gerbils are a very common pet in the United States and some might be surprised to find them on the list of illegal pets in California. Like ferrets, however, they are not allowed in the state. Because our climate is so similar to the natural habitat of a gerbil in the desert, officials fear that abandoned and escaped pets could endanger California`s native wildlife and plants by creating wild colonies. Lobbyists have been trying to legalize ferrets in California for some time, but you can`t legally keep a ferret in California without a license. The California Department fish of Wildlife states that escaped or abandoned ferrets pose a significant threat to California`s rare native wildlife, including animals and birds, so they cannot be legally imported, transported, or possessed in California unless there is a permit — usually for medical research or transportation of ferrets rescued out of the state. In 2020, two marble foxes named Raven (female) and McCoy (male) moved to BC Wildlife Park in Kamloops, British Columbia, after being rescued. The park has struggled financially due to the pandemic, but when it reopened, the two marble foxes attracted locals and tourists alike, attracting 4,300 visitors this year.
